Juba | 28 October 2025 — Ministry of Health Strengthens Partnership to Address Central Equatoria State Health Challenges

The Ministry of Health (MoH), Republic of South Sudan, is intensifying its efforts to improve public health services and regulatory oversight following a high-level meeting between the National Minister of Health, Honorable Sarah Cleto Rial, and the Central Equatoria State Minister of Health, Honorable Najwa Juma Mursal.

 

The productive morning meeting focused on key health challenges facing Central Equatoria State, emphasizing a renewed commitment to addressing issues that directly impact the well-being of the diverse population, particularly in the capital, Juba.

 

Addressing Critical Health and Safety Concerns

The two Ministers addressed significant public health concerns, namely the alarming rates of drug misuse and the prevalence of traffic-related accidents within the state. These issues require a multi-sectoral approach, and the Ministry of Health is committed to leading the health response.

  • Drug Misuse: The discussion highlighted the need for stronger control over the supply and use of pharmaceuticals to curb misuse and protect citizens from harmful substances.
  • Traffic Accidents: Traffic-related injuries place a significant burden on health facilities, and the Ministry will work with relevant stakeholders to support prevention efforts and ensure prompt, quality medical care for victims.

 

Enhanced Oversight and Regulation of Healthcare

In response to the growing and diverse demand for healthcare in Juba, Minister Cleto Rial announced a crucial initiative: a comprehensive plan to inspect healthcare facilities across the capital. This action is paramount to ensuring that all residents, in the largest city, have access to high-quality, safe, and regulated medical services.

 

The Minister further stressed the critical importance of regulating pharmaceutical procurement and private healthcare facilities. Strict oversight in these areas is essential to ensure transparency, accountability, and the provision of genuine, safe medicines and services across the entire health system.

 

Commendation for Cholera Management

The National Minister of Health extended her sincere commendation to the Central Equatoria State health leadership for the successful management of recent cholera outbreaks. This achievement underscores the effectiveness of strong collaboration, surveillance, and rapid response mechanisms put in place by the state and national teams.
